Summary
An ebonized and parcel-gilt child's chair, French, mid-19th century. Simulating bamboo, highlighted with parcel-gilding, the back with four horizontal rails, the upper pair joined by three crossed splats, all centred by a gilt ball. The stuff-over seat upholstered in crimson and pink floral damask, and raised on tapering legs joined by slender stretchers.
